Sec. 2. A person who committed an offense that did not result in bodily injury to another person is entitled to have the person’s conviction vacated if the person proves by a preponderance of the evidence that:

(1) the person was a trafficked person at the time the person committed the offense;

(2) the offense did not result in bodily injury to another person; and

(3) at the time the person committed the offense, the person was:

(A) coerced; or

(B) under the control of;

another person.

As added by P.L.86-2017, SEC.12.
